How to Fill Out an Ordinance Amending Chapter?

01
First, review the current chapter that needs to be amended. Understand the specific sections or provisions that require modification or revision.
02
Identify the purpose or goal of the amendment. Determine the need for the change and how it aligns with the overall objectives of the ordinance.
03
Conduct thorough research on the subject matter of the amendment. This may involve consulting relevant laws, conducting stakeholder consultations, or seeking expert opinions to ensure that the proposed changes are accurate and beneficial.
04
Draft the actual amendment language. Clearly articulate the changes or additions to be made to the chapter. Use precise, concise, and legally sound language to avoid confusion or misinterpretation.
05
Include any necessary explanatory or contextual provisions. If the amendment requires additional context or explanations, provide clear guidance within the text itself or through separate documentation.
06
Consider the formatting and organization of the chapter. Ensure that the amended sections flow logically and are consistent with the existing structure of the ordinance. Cross-reference or update related sections, if necessary.
07
Collaborate with appropriate legal counsel or relevant authorities. Seek their input and guidance during the drafting process to ensure compliance with legal requirements and to address any potential conflicts or issues.
08
Proofread and edit the amendment language. Check for any grammatical or typographical errors. Make sure the language accurately reflects the intended changes and is easily understandable by those who will be affected by the amendment.
09
Seek feedback and input from relevant stakeholders. Provide an opportunity for the public, committees, or other interested parties to review and comment on the proposed amendment. Incorporate reasonable suggestions and address any concerns or objections raised during this process.

An ordinance amending chapter is a legislative document that makes changes or updates to a specific section or chapter of a law or regulation.
Typically, government officials or legislative bodies are responsible for filing an ordinance amending chapter.
To fill out an ordinance amending chapter, one must include the proposed changes to the chapter, reasoning for the amendments, and any relevant details.
The purpose of an ordinance amending chapter is to update, clarify, or improve existing laws or regulations.
The information reported on an ordinance amending chapter includes the section or chapter being amended, the proposed changes, and any supporting documentation.
